This project features a smart home solar energy storage installation using a 16kWh lithium battery with wheels integrated with a GROWATT hybrid inverter. The system was designed for an urban family seeking reliable electricity during grid failures while reducing dependence on diesel generators.

In Nigeria, unstable grid electricity and rising diesel costs continue to push homeowners toward residential solar battery storage systems. This project features a large-capacity home energy storage installation using four 16kWh rolling lithium batteries connected in parallel, delivering a total storage capacity of 64kWh for whole-home backup power.

The local power grid in South Africa has long suffered from insufficient power supply, frequent load shedding, and repeated power outages. Industrial factory voltage is extremely unstable. In order to reduce dependence on the public grid, the customer clearly required the construction of a complex trinity microgrid system integrating PV solar power + GEN diesel generators + GRID public utility power to achieve intelligent multi-energy complementarity, seamless switching, and uninterrupted power supply.
